Why Choose Ireland for Post-Study Work?
Ireland boasts a thriving economy, particularly in sectors like technology and finance. Global giants such as Google, Facebook, and Microsoft have established a significant presence in Dublin, creating ample job opportunities for skilled graduates. The post-study work visa allows international students to gain valuable professional experience in this dynamic environment, enhancing their career prospects globally. Moreover, Ireland’s welcoming culture and vibrant cities make it an appealing destination for young professionals.

Eligibility for the Irish Post-Study Work Visa
To qualify for the Irish post-study work visa, international students must meet specific criteria: Graduation Requirement: You must have successfully completed a bachelor’s, master’s, or doctoral degree from a recognized Irish higher education institution. Valid Student Permission: You must have held a valid Stamp 2 student immigration permission during your studies.Application Limits: There are limitations on the number of times you can apply for the program and the maximum duration of stay for non-EEA graduates. Refer to the official INIS guidelines for detailed information.
